Registration requirements
Before you can be employed as an engineer for the gas safe register you must pass a series of tests and submit an application. These requirements are crucial for ensuring that you can be able to meet the standards of excellence required by the Register. You must study the relevant manuals, and attend a training course with a trained instructor to prepare for the test. Your trainer will also help you develop your portfolio. Once you have passed your Managed Learning Program assessments and developed a portfolio, you can take the Accredited Certification Scheme (ACS).
Once you have passed your ACS test, you'll be issued a probationary Gas Safe Licence that lasts three months. During this period you must report all your work to the Gas Safe Register. Keep records and ensure that all gas work is completed to a high level. This is a requirement of law, and the penalties could be severe in the event of non-compliance.

ID card requirements
Gas Safe Register ID cards are required for all gas engineers who work in the UK. The card serves as proof of their registration and allows them to legally work on gas appliances and installations. The card also allows them to receive technical assistance and support. The card has the engineer's seven-digit licence number that can be verified via phone or online. It also lists the type of work the engineer is able to perform. Gas engineers must always carry their cards to ensure the safety and security of their customers.
After obtaining the relevant qualifications, engineers are able to apply for the Gas Safe Register license. The application process is free and requires a copy of their credentials from an approved awarding body. Gas Safe Register will receive the certifications from the awarding body after they have received the qualifications. Once the application has been accepted, the engineer is given a probationary status for gas registration.

You can determine the credentials of an engineer by checking their license number. The number is on the Gas Safe Register ID Card and is engraved in the middle. This is an additional layer of proof that gives you peace of mind.
Once you have an authorised number, you can access the Gas Safe Register website or helpline to check the qualifications of the engineer and his registration status. The website will allow you to search for an engineer by postcode, name, or business, and you can even find out what they're qualified to do.
Once you have a license number, you have to renew it each year. You must renew your gas safe registration by the expiry date printed on your ID card. If you don't renew your membership, it will be suspended.
